Abstract

IT-oriented clinical education, which enables clinicians to reconfirm their clinical knoweldge under psudo-clinical experience via simulators, is key issue to establish clinical safety. Well-orchestrated development harmonizing teaching materials (simulators), teaching environments (education centers) and and teaching programs (curriculums) is essential to mazimize effect of IT-based education. Initiative, finantial support, and systemtic reform by public sector to setablish central organization for development and authorization of the materials, environmtns, and programs is also important
